McKinley Marketing Partner's client is looking for a front-end designer to join their team. The designer will lead brainstorming sessions, generate mock-ups in Figma, and present prototypes to leadership.
This is a hybrid position, 3 days in office at their Hanover, MD location. Tuesdays and Thursdays must be in person.
Responsibilities
• Create content webpages, such as articles and success stories using templated structures and update existing pages across 27 websites
• Build customized designs and experiences through Figma for the website based on heavy research of competitors, using best practices for UI/UX including, mobile and responsive site design and present to leadership
• Assist in maintaining a component library within Figma
• Successfully coordinate projects across functional teams with strong project management skills
• Work with their translation vendor for translations across all their brands
• Manage the intake forms from the business for changes needed to the website
• Manage intake of web leads
• Maintain the site architecture document that houses all pages on the website
• Ability to size and source images for the website that's on brand
• Test all webpages for accessibility and make recommendations on things to change as needed
• Gather reporting from GA4 and Sitecore to be able to tell a full story based on new designs and web pages
• Proactively research competitive landscapes to learn new tools, new skills and new aspects of marketing and design
• Collaborate with back-end web developers, Sitecore admins, graphic designers and copywriters
Requirements
• Bachelor's degree in web design (or UI/UX), graphic design, communications, or a related field or 5+ years of experience
• Developed skills in organization and project management
• Strong presentation skills
• Strong design and typography skills
• A solid understanding of graphic design, web technologies and wireframing tools within Figma
• Understanding of web markup, including HTML
• Extensive capabilities in the Adobe Creative Suite: Photoshop, Illustrator, Dreamweaver, InDesign, Figma
• Proficient understanding of cross-browser compatibility issues and ways to work around them
• Understanding of Google Analytics
